#3bff07 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3bff07 is composed of 23.1% red, 100%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.3%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 107.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 51.4%. #3bff07 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ff0e with #00ff00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

Shades and Tints of #3bff07

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010700 is the darkest color, while #f5fff2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3bff07

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d8d79 is the less saturated color, while #3bff07 is the most saturated one.
